Credence Management Solutions is Hiring a Travel and Logistics Deputy Manager Near Washington, DC

Overview

Team Credence is a multi-company partnership proudly led by Credence Management Solutions, an industry leading government contractor with a longstanding commitment to USAID and its global health and humanitarian missions. In concert with our small business partners—ZemiTek (8(a), EDWOSB), Claro KC (MOSB), EnCompass (WO), and Global Emergency Group (SB)—Team Credence operates as one team, bringing together exceptional USAID institutional support experience, technical leadership, and an unmatched commitment to BHA and its mission.

 USAID’s Bureau for Humanitarian Assistance (USAID/BHA) is the lead federal coordinator for international disaster assistance. USAID/BHA provides and coordinates U.S. Government (USG) international humanitarian assistance to save lives, alleviate human suffering, and reduce the physical, social, and economic impact of rapid and slow-onset disasters by helping people in need become more resilient to future crises. Team Credence, through the Bureau for Humanitarian Assistance Support Contract (BHASC), provides operational and administrative support to provide and coordinate humanitarian assistance and maintain 24/7 response capability.

The Travel and Logistics Deputy Manager provides travel support services to all BHA staff, tracks and monitors the status of all travel authorizations, ensures timely responses to queries from the travel team, provides mid-level travel support, and mentors junior travel team members.

Responsibilities include, but are not limited to the duties listed below

  • Tracking and monitoring the status of each travel authorization to ensure timely processing.
  • Preparing and processing travel authorizations in accordance with USAID guidelines;
  • Preparing and processing approval requests for special circumstances that require exceptions to standard procedures, in accordance with USAID and BHA policies for such approvals;
  • Upon request, supporting BHA travelers with assistance in resolving issues related to travel voucher submission; and
  • Assisting BHA in the review of unliquidated balances in travel authorizations to determine if undisbursed funding can be de-obligated.
  • Assist the Travel Manager as needed to authorize ticket purchases, travel advance disbursements, payments for passport, visas, security training, and other travel related expenses on company procurement card, among other items;
  • Assists with international and domestic transportation logistics as required.
  • Travels internationally and/or domestically, as necessary.
  • Assists the Travel Manager as needed.
  • Other duties as assigned.

Education, Requirements and Qualifications

  • Education and Experience: BS 2 Years, MS 0 , or HS 6
  • Exceptional attention to detail
  • Excellent communications skills – written and verbal
  • Must be a US Citizen and be able to obtain and maintain a minimum of a USG-issued Secret-level Security Clearance for the duration of your employment on this contract.

Other Qualifications and Requirements

  • Experience managing high-performing team in demanding environment.
  • Knowledge of Federal Government travel regulations, and preferable ADS and AIDAR.
  • Knowledge if USAID travel systems preferred.
  • Ability to travel internationally and/or domestically approximately (<5%), as needed

Working Conditions and Physical Requirements:

  • Hybrid work environment (in-person with the ability to telework);
  • Lifting in excess of 25 lbs, standing for long periods of time, traveling across base regularly, transporting equipment, etc).
